Mike Shipe

December 30, 1971 — August 16, 2013

Michael Wayne Shipe, age 41, of Bel Air, MD passed away suddenly on August 16, 2013 in Joppa, MD. Born in Richmond, VA, he is the son of Dorothy Deborah Baker Stanton of Laurel, MD and the late Ralph Wayne Shipe. He was a mechanic for Priceless Industries, Inc for 7 years, as well as, a certified Mig and Tig welder for 20 years. A member of the Maryland Blacksmith Guild his passion was making fabricating metal in various forms. An avid collector of coins and knives, he enjoyed restoring muscle cars. He also was a softball coach for his daughters with Harford County Parks Rec. Mike cherished the time he spent with his family and time in West Virginia and the Outer Banks.

In addition to his mother, Mr. Shipe is survived by his wife of eight years, Bonnie T. Zuro Shipe; daughters, Hannah D. Folderauer and Rebecca A. Folderauer both of Bel Air; brothers, R. Patrick Shipe of Frederick and Johnathan Shipe of Baltimore; sisters, Linda Moore of Curtis Bay and Allison Cox of Ventura, CA; and several nieces and nephews.
